Fill in the blanks with suitable Modal.
1. ........ I come in, Sir? (May/Can/Shall)
Answer
May
2. I ........ rather die than beg. (can/should/would)
Answer
would
3. I ........ climb a tree when I was young. (could/should/would)
Answer
could
4. I thought it ......... rain. (may/might/can)
Answer
might
5. We ......... respect the elders. (may/can/should)
Answer
should
6. Work hard lest you ...... fail. (would/could/should)
Answer
should
7. ....... I use your pen? (May/Can/Should)
Answer
May
8. ......... you like to have a cup of tea? (May/Would/Can)
Answer
Would
9. Work hard other you.............. fail. (will/can/may)
Answer
may
10. I did all that I ..... do for her. (may/can/could)
Answer
could
11.We ..........serve our country. (should/must/ought)
Answer
must
12. Anyone ......... make mistakes. (may/can/must)
Answer
can
13. We........... obey the rules. (should/must/ought to)
Answer
must
14. You ............ help the poor and the needy. (must/should/ought)
Answer
should
15. How ............ you insult me. (need/can/dare)
Answer
dare
16. He ............ leave for Mumbai tomorrow. (can/must/will)
Answer
will
17. ...... you open the door, please? (Can/must/would)
Answer
Would
18. You .......... not touch a live wire. (must/should/could)
Answer
must
19. ........ you live long! (Can/May/Will)
Answer
May
20. ........ that I were rich! (Should/Would/Could)
Answer
Would
21. A servant ......... obey his master. (should/must/could)
Answer
must
22. ........I borrow your pen? (Can/May/Will)
Answer
May
23. ......... you see a parrot in the tree? (Can/May/Will)
Answer
Can
24. You ....... pay your debts (should/could/must)
Answer
must
25. I ..... run fast when I was young. (should/can/could)
Answer
could
26. You....... be punctual. (should/must/could)
Answer
must
27. He......... not hear, he is deaf. (can/may/will)
Answer
can
28. You ............... give up smoking. (should/could/would)
Answer
should
29. We eat so that we .......... live. (must/can/may)
Answer
may
